What is the function of a split electrochemical reactor in Cl-EAOP? Powering Advanced Wastewater Treatment


A split electrochemical reactor functions as the central processing unit for the degradation of complex pollutants, specifically azo dyes, in wastewater treatment. It serves as the primary physical vessel that houses the essential electrochemical components—the anode, cathode, and electrolyte—to create a controlled environment where electrical energy drives chemical decomposition.

Core Takeaway The split reactor is the fundamental infrastructure that enables Chlorine-Mediated Electrochemical Advanced Oxidation Processes (Cl-EAOP). It acts as the active site for generating powerful oxidants like hydroxyl radicals and active chlorine, facilitating both direct and indirect oxidation mechanisms required to break down persistent contaminants.

The Architecture of Degradation

Providing a Controlled Environment

The primary function of the split electrochemical reactor is to establish a controlled physical environment.

This isolation is critical for maintaining the specific conditions required to treat wastewater effectively.

It ensures that the degradation process occurs within a regulated system, minimizing external interference and maximizing reaction efficiency.

Housing Critical Components

The reactor serves as the structural foundation for the electrochemical circuit.

It houses the anode, cathode, and electrolyte, keeping them in the precise physical configuration necessary for operation.

Without this vessel acting as the central containment unit, the electrochemical interactions required for Cl-EAOP cannot take place.

The Chemical Engine: Generating Active Species

Electro-Generation of Hydroxyl Radicals

Within the reactor, the application of current facilitates the production of hydroxyl radicals.

These are highly reactive species generated at the electrode surface.

They act as potent oxidizing agents, attacking the molecular structure of the azo dyes directly.

Production of Active Chlorine Species

The reactor is specifically designed to support the generation of active chlorine species.

This is the defining feature of chlorine-mediated processes.

By converting chloride ions present in the electrolyte into active chlorine, the reactor creates a secondary cleaning agent that circulates through the solution.

Mechanisms of Action

Facilitating Direct Oxidation

The reactor provides the site for direct oxidation.

This process occurs strictly at the surface of the anode, where pollutants are destroyed via direct electron transfer.

Enabling Indirect Oxidation

Simultaneously, the reactor supports indirect oxidation.

This occurs in the bulk solution, mediated by the active chlorine and hydroxyl radicals generated by the reactor.

The split reactor design ensures that both direct surface reactions and indirect bulk reactions can proceed in tandem to degrade the dye molecules.

Understanding the Trade-offs

Dependence on Component Integrity

Because the reactor acts as the central housing vessel, the process is entirely dependent on the physical stability of the anode and cathode.

If the internal environment damages these components over time, the generation of active species will plummet.

Complexity of Control

While the reactor provides a "controlled environment," maintaining that control requires precise management of the electrolyte and electrical input.

The system relies on the continuous presence of precursors (like chloride) to function; without them, the "chlorine-mediated" aspect of the process fails.
